How to Calculate Real Profit on a Freelance Project
Calculate your true profit margin on fixed-price freelance projects. Account for time, expenses, and platform fees.
Reviewed 2026-09-20 · Shift Ledger
Start with the project price
What the client pays you. For a $5,000 website project, that's your gross revenue.
Estimate your hours realistically
Think about all phases: discovery, planning, execution, revisions, and communication. If you think it's 40 hours, add 20% buffer: 48 hours.
Calculate your cost rate
Your cost rate is what you need to earn per hour to cover your own expenses and income goals. If you need $80,000/year and bill 1,500 hours, your cost rate is $53.33/hr.
Account for platform fees
Upwork takes 10%, Fiverr takes 20%, Toptal takes nothing but charges clients more. Subtract the fee from the project price.
Calculate gross profit
Gross profit = project price − (hours × cost rate) − platform fees. For $5,000, 48 hours at $53.33, 10% fees: $5,000 − $2,560 − $500 = $1,940.
Check your effective hourly rate
Effective hourly = gross profit ÷ hours. $1,940 ÷ 48 = $40.42/hr. Compare this with your target rate. If it's lower, you need to raise your price or work faster.
Frequently asked questions
How do I know my cost rate?
Your cost rate = (annual income goal + annual expenses) ÷ annual billable hours. Use the freelance hourly rate calculator to find this.
What if a project takes longer than estimated?
If you're billing hourly, the client pays more. If fixed-price, your effective hourly rate drops. Always add a 15–25% time buffer to fixed-price estimates.
Should I include taxes in my cost rate?
Yes. Self-employment tax is roughly 15.3% of net income, plus federal income tax. Add these to your cost rate calculation for accurate profit estimates.
How do I handle scope creep?
Document the original scope in writing. If the client requests additional work, quote it as a separate project or change order. Don't absorb scope creep into the original price.
